Match Recap: Women's Tennis |

Penguins fall to Oaks

SAN RAFAEL, Calif. – Dominican women's tennis fell 5-2 Sunday afternoon to Menlo at Castellucci Family Tennis Center.

Lorenza Foster-Simbulan and Maria Gavrilov got the Penguins (5-3) off to a strong start as they held off the Oaks' (4-2) Nicolova Polya and Gloria Jovic 6-4 for a victory at No. 2 doubles. Yousra Hidass and Nia Macay leveled the segment as they claimed a 6-4 victory in No. 3 doubles for Menlo. The top court was a seesaw battle between Kaylee Lopez and Sofia Acuña of Dominican and the Oaks' Zofia Dziewiecka and Livia Harper. After 12 games the match remained tied and headed to a tiebreaker which was equally contested with Dziewiecka and Harper gaining just enough breathing room to hold on for a 7-6 (4) victory. 

Dziewiecka rode her momentum into singles earning a 6-2, 6-2 victory on the top court to extend the team lead. Gloria Jovic pushed the match within a point of the clinch as she won No. 5 singles 6-2, 6-2. The Penguins battled back as Kaylee Lopez notched her second victory of the day with a 6-3, 6-1 victory over Harper. Deepalakshmi Vanaraja closed the gap further as she won 6-1, 7-5 as Dominican tried to find a path back. The final two matches were razor thing with Hidass barely holding off Acuña 7-5, 7-6 (5) for the clinching point for the Oaks and Ombeline Robilliart added a 7-5, 6-3 victory to conclude the match.

Dominican will have some time to rest and get healthy before it takes on Illinois State at noon PST Sunday at Castellucci Family Tennis Center.
